tim has burned

Through all of his corn.

To make some quick cash, tim's

Got to switch up his game to an

Old classic -- fruit brandy.

Because it's cheap, corn has

Long been the crop of choice for

Moonshiners, but as the corn

Supply dwindles when winter

Approaches, some shiners turn

To another ingredient -- fruit.

Just like corn moonshine, fruit

Brandy also packs a punch.

Because brandies usually retain

The fruit flavor, many find it

Tastes better than traditional

Moonshine, but it's not cheap.

Fruit costs more than corn, so

Most moonshiners can't afford

The up-front costs.

If they can, payoff is bigger.

Traditional moonshine can run up

To 40 bucks a gallon, while

Fruit brandy can run up to 100

Bucks a gallon.

while tim has

Managed to stay one step ahead

Of the law, the same cannot be

Said for popcorn sutton.

In january 2009, the atf raided

Popcorn sutton's home where they

Found several firearms, hundreds

Of gallons of mash, and 800

Gallons of moonshine.

Now, this was the site of

Popcorn sutton's last stills

Before he got busted.

And this is what was left of it

After the atf got done with it.

He had 3 stills in here.

Two 500-gallon ones and

1,000-gallon one.

But this is where he made his

Liquor.

And it looked a lot nicer before

They -- before they got ahold of

It.

That's the first thing people

Look at, to see how clear it is.

You know, a lot of people think

If it is a brandy, it would be

Dark color, but it's not.

It's distilled alcohol, and it's

Just come from a base of a

Fruit.

You know, whether it's peaches

Or apples or bananas.

If you had some kind of bourbon

Or something or aged whiskey,

Just put it in a charred barrel

And the oak wood is what changes

The color.

This is fresh off the pot and

Ready to go.

It doesn't need any aging.
